Chief & Chef Food Express is located at John st Sitio Cawa-Cawa, Catalunan Pequeño, 8000 Davao City, Philippines. They can be contacted via phone at +639484201144 for more detailed information.
Lami ug Barato. Dili kamahayan.
Tags : #Caterer, #FoodDeliveryService
Location :
John st Sitio Cawa-Cawa, Catalunan Pequeño, 8000 Davao City
Added by
Jopie, at 01 January 2020